Fundamental Local Regulations Affecting Sidewalk Construction
Local rules play a major role in sidewalk construction. We need to understand how permits, inspections, and specific ordinances impact the way we build and maintain sidewalks in our communities.
Permit Requirements and Approval Processes
Before starting sidewalk construction, we often need to get a permit from the city or a local agency. This process can include submitting detailed plans, describing materials, and sometimes paying a fee.
Some cities require us to show proof of insurance or a bond to cover any possible damages. DOT regulations may also affect what information we need to submit.
Approval processes can take time, especially if there are multiple departments involved. It is common for public meetings or hearings to be needed when projects are large or might affect traffic and public use. Without the right permit, our sidewalk work could stop or face fines.
Inspection Protocols and Compliance Measures
Once construction starts, local officials often inspect the site at several stages. Inspection protocols can include checking the depth and type of concrete, measuring sidewalk widths, and reviewing ADA accessibility features.
Key compliance measures include:
- Proper slope and grading
- Distance from roadways, driveways, and utilities
- Conformance with approved plans and DOT rules
If the sidewalks do not meet inspection standards, we must correct the problem before work continues. Failures can lead to delays, extra costs, or the need to rebuild sections of sidewalk. Keeping good records during construction helps us show we are meeting all requirements.
Local Ordinances Shaping Construction Standards
Each city or town can have its own set of ordinances that set minimum sidewalk widths, required materials, and setback distances from property lines. These ordinances may be stricter than state or DOT regulations.
For example, a town might require sidewalks to be at least five feet wide and include ramp access at every corner. Some places set standards for curb heights, drainage, and even the types of trees allowed near sidewalks.
We often refer to local zoning codes and construction guidelines to make sure our design fits all legal requirements. Ignoring local ordinances can result in removal orders or costly redesigns.
Ensuring Pedestrian Safety and Accessibility Through Regulations

Local rules shape how sidewalks are built, making sure they are safe and easy to use. These standards help protect walkers, keep paths open for all, and lower the risk of accidents near roads.
Impact of Local Rules on Pedestrian Safety
Strict local codes often decide the required width, slope, curb height, and surface materials for new sidewalks. By following these codes, we help prevent trips, falls, and other injuries.
Many cities require clear lines of sight around corners and crossings to boost walker safety. Some rules call for special signs, painted lines, and speed bumps where people cross the street.
Regular inspections and clear building codes help keep sidewalks in good shape. When sidewalks are even and clear of obstacles, we reduce the chances of someone getting hurt.
Sidewalk Accessibility and ADA Compliance
Sidewalk accessibility is governed by the Americans with Disabilities Act (ADA) and local accessibility codes. These rules require features like:
- Curb ramps at street corners
- Textured surfaces for blind and low-vision users
- Minimum width for wheelchair passage
Local rules often build on ADA standards to meet our community’s needs. For example, wider ramps or extra curb cuts may be added in high-traffic areas.
Meeting these standards is not optional; it is required by law. Inspections and permits ensure that builders use correct materials and dimensions so everyone including those with disabilities can safely use the sidewalk.
Traffic Safety Considerations in Design
We must use buffers such as grass strips or trees between sidewalks and busy roads to protect walkers from vehicles. Local laws often outline the minimum width for these buffers.
Signs, crosswalks, and signals are also required in many locations to help people cross safely. Clear markings and proper lighting near intersections further reduce accidents.
Designs that consider traffic flow and speed improve safety for everyone, especially near schools or shopping areas. Local guidance helps us make sidewalks not only accessible but also safe in areas with heavy vehicle traffic.
Key Design Standards Defined by Local Rules
Local rules shape how sidewalks are built, making sure they are safe, strong, and useful for everyone. These rules set clear guidelines about dimensions, materials, and how sidewalks connect with other areas people use every day.
Sidewalk Width and Dimension Requirements
Most cities require sidewalks to meet minimum width standards. For residential areas, we often see a minimum width of 4 to 5 feet. In places with higher foot traffic, like downtowns, the required width may be 6 to 8 feet or more.
Some cities provide extra width for tree lawns or buffers between the sidewalk and the street. Local rules also often set maximum slopes for sidewalks, usually no more than 1:12 (8.33%) for ramps, and 2% cross slope for flat walking surfaces. These details help ensure sidewalks are comfortable for everyone, including those using wheelchairs or strollers.
Material Specifications and Durability
Local regulations usually list specific materials that must be used when building sidewalks. Most require concrete with a standard thickness, often at least 4 inches for sidewalks and 6 inches at driveways. Some areas allow other materials like brick, pavers, or asphalt, but often only in low-traffic locations.
Rules often require materials to meet ASTM or local durability standards. For example, concrete must have a minimum compressive strength, such as 3,000 psi. Most codes also include finishing rules, like broom-finished surfaces for better slip resistance, and expansion or control joints spaced at regular intervals. These standards help reduce cracking and extend the lifespan of the sidewalk.
Integration with Pedestrian Facilities
Sidewalk rules often cover how sidewalks must connect with crosswalks, ramps, and other pedestrian facilities. At intersections, we find requirements for curb ramps with tactile warning strips to help those who have vision or mobility impairments.
There are also rules that say sidewalks must be clear of obstacles like utility poles or traffic signs, leaving at least 3 feet of clearance. In busy zones, signals, benches, and bus stops must line up so pedestrians can move and wait safely. We also need to follow the Americans with Disabilities Act (ADA) rules for accessible routes and crossings. This coordinated design helps everyone get around easily and safely.
Evolving Local Approaches and Community Participation
Local governments update sidewalk policies as communities change. Neighborhood voices and new planning tools both shape how sidewalks get planned, built, and improved.
Public Involvement in Sidewalk Planning
We see community participation as a big part of modern sidewalk projects. Many city planners now use public meetings, surveys, and feedback forms to learn what people want and need.
It’s common to have workshops where residents look at maps, discuss safety concerns, and suggest routes. Local organizations and schools often help collect ideas.
When we include the public, we can better address issues like accessibility, maintenance, and safety for people with disabilities, seniors, and children.

Emerging Trends and Future Directions
Cities use new technologies and data tools to make sidewalks safer and easier to plan. For example, some places use GIS mapping to spot areas that lack sidewalks or have safety risks.
There is more focus on green infrastructure, like rain gardens or tree wells, to manage water around sidewalks. These features reduce flooding and make walking more pleasant.
Other changes include rules about sidewalk width for wheelchairs and pushcarts, and using solar-powered lights for night safety. We also see more pilot projects that test new sidewalk materials or designs before using them city-wide.
By tracking outcomes, cities adjust rules and try different ideas. This way, we keep sidewalk networks strong and adapt to changing needs.
